In response to the devastating wildfires ravaging parts of California, acclaimed actress and dedicated trans ally Jamie Lee Curtis has announced a generous donation of $1 million to support the ongoing relief efforts in Los Angeles. The donation, made through her Family Foundation, is aimed at assisting those affected by the fires that have swept through several areas, including the Palisades, Kenneth, Eaton, Hurst, Lidia, and Sunset fires.
The news was shared by Curtis herself on Instagram on Thursday, January 9th. In her heartfelt post, she expressed deep concern for the communities impacted and praised the tireless work of firefighters and first responders. "As the fire still rages on and @calfire @losangelesfiredepartment and all the available first responders and agencies involved in fighting fire and saving lives are still hard at work and neighbours and friends are banding together to save each other, my husband and I and our children have pledged $1 million from our Family Foundation to start a fund of support for our great city and state and the great people who live and love there," she wrote.
She further elaborated on her commitment to ensuring the funds are directed where they are most needed, stating, "I’m in communication with Governor Newsom and Mayor Bass and Senator Schiff as to where those funds need to be directed for the most impact." The wildfires in California have been particularly destructive, resulting in significant loss of property and life. At the time of Curtis's announcement, six fatalities had been reported, and there were ongoing concerns about the potential for further casualties.
In an emotional appearance on The Tonight Show with Jimmy Fallon, Curtis spoke candidly about the personal impact the fires have had on her and her community. "As you know, where I live is on fire right now. The entire city of Pacific Palisades is burning," she shared. Despite the harrowing situation, Curtis reported that her own home remained safe, though many of her friends were not as fortunate, having lost their homes to the advancing flames. "It’s just a catastrophe in Southern California," she described, capturing the severity of the situation.
